Pros

The team members are well rounded eager people who get along with everyone. Target is a very diverse place to work and the company is deeply rooted within the community. There are many volunteer events to attend and each store raises money for their community. Hours within the store are fairly consistent and the rises are descent for a department store.

Cons

The store as a whole, expects more from it's employees without giving them equal compensation. There is no such thing as a "set schedule", sometimes an employee will close the store only to open the next day only getting 8 hours off in between. Management is great at telling you about every mistake you have made but they are not appreciative when you go above and beyond your work. My recommendation is to off somewhere in the middle, so when you reach your best you will be appreciated, otherwise, like myself, you will work your hardest and your best year after year and there will be nothing to show for it.
